CEACAM1 participation in breast cancer progression
In invasive breast cancer (BC), CEACAM1 shifts from an apical to a uniform membranous/cytoplasmic pattern, or is lost, as tumors dedifferentiate, inversely tracking the Ki‐67 proliferative index. In MCF‐7 cells, only CEACAM1‐4L suppresses proliferation, repressing cell cycle and growth factor genes.

Pharmacological chromatin remodeling enhances response to estrogen therapy in ER+ breast cancer
Estrogen therapy elicits clinical benefit in ~ 30% of patients with endocrine‐resistant estrogen receptor (ER)‐positive breast cancer. Based on findings that ER transcriptional activation underlies response to estrogen therapy, we tested the effects of epigenetic dysregulation via pharmacological inhibition of histone deacetylases (HDACi).
